Has this been discussed before? Has anyone done so? The biggest hindrances for using the old miniatures are the new ship tokens and dials (manoeuvres). TIE Fighter is one of the few ships whose dials were not changed. So for casual gaming the old dials are fine. Also the 2.0 Core Set comes with 6 ship tokens and the expansion pack with 5. If one is careful in list building and choosing pilots, those two purchases allow to convert up to 8 (=(6-2)+(5-1)) TIE Fighters, which is more than enough for a nice swarm! (And TIE Fighters do not even require shields :)) And if I am not mistaken one could do a similar style conversion with Protectorate Starfighters/Fang Fighters and later with Lambda-Class Shuttle. Have I forgotten something important why it would not work?

Yup, this is what I am doing at my club. Use the old tie fighter dials is fine for casual. It won't fly at an tourney though. :(

Another problem is that you won't have enough academy pilot base templates and annoyingly there is no more little numbers you can use to signify pilot skill as they are now target locks.
